말이 고와도 답이 고르지 않다

mari gowa-do dab-i goriji an-eunda
proverb★Intermediate— Even if the words are elegant, the answers aren't consistent◆proverb
◆ What It Really Means
Even if someone speaks beautifully, their answers or actions may not be consistent or reliable.
¶ Literal Meaning
Even if the words are elegant, the answers are not consistent.
Literal Breakdown
말이 고와도even if the words are elegant+답이 고르지 않다the answers are not consistent
◇ Mental Image
A contrast between the beauty of words and the inconsistency of actions or answers, like a beautifully wrapped gift that contains nothing inside.
◈ When to Use
You might use this proverb when describing a politician who gives eloquent speeches but fails to deliver on promises, or a friend who talks big but doesn't follow through on plans.
◉ Cultural Note
This proverb reflects a cultural value in Korean society that emphasizes honesty, reliability, and consistency over superficial charm or eloquence.
informal

This proverb means that even if someone speaks beautifully or eloquently, their answers or actions may not be consistent or reliable. It highlights the importance of substance over mere appearance or superficial charm.

말이 고와도 답이 고르지 않아서 신뢰하기 어렵다.

His words are elegant, but his answers are inconsistent, making him hard to trust.

말은 잘하지만, 행동은 말과 다를 때가 많다.

He speaks well, but his actions often differ from his words.
